Job Description

LHH Recruitment Solutions has partnered with a growing organization, and they are seeking a motivated, detailed, and highly experienced Supply Chain Manager to join their team in Marengo, IL. This role will lead the supply chain and logistics team. The ideal candidate will have strong leadership skills, extensive knowledge of supply chain operations, supply planning, and experience managing cross-functional teams. This role is pivotal in ensuring seamless operations across supply chain, enhancing efficiency, and maintaining high standards of customer satisfaction. Key Responsibilities:

  • Team Leadership: Manage a small supply chain team, providing leadership, direction, and mentorship to ensure team effectiveness and achievement of departmental goals.
  • Supply Chain Operations: Oversee and manage supply chain and logistics activities, ensuring timely delivery of products to meet customer demand while minimizing costs and optimizing inventory levels.
  • ERP System Management: Utilize NetSuite ERP system (preferred) to streamline supply chain processes, maintain accurate inventory records, and facilitate efficient order fulfillment.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ate closely with engineering and international supply chain teams to coordinate supply activities, ensure continuity of supply, and minimize production disruptions.
  • Inventory Management: Supervise physical inventory and cycle count processes, working with the warehouse manager to improve warehouse operations and accuracy.
  • Process Improvement: Update and enhance procedures, instructions, and tools related to inventory control and supply chain operations. Implement new processes and improve existing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) to optimize efficiency.
  • Customer Relationship Management: Coordinate and lead meetings with customers and internal teams to address supply chain issues, ensure alignment on delivery schedules, and provide exceptional service.
  • Pricing and Invoicing: Distribute quarterly pricing updates to customers and ensure accuracy of invoicing and pricing across all transactions through monthly sales audits and reconciliation.
  • Reporting and Analysis: Maintain monthly spreadsheets and conduct thorough sales audits to ensure invoicing accuracy and pricing consistency, providing insights and recommendations for improvement.

Qualifications and Skills: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Logistics, Business Administration, or a related field.
  • 1+ years of progressive experience in supply chain management, with demonstrated leadership in managing teams and operations.
  • Strong proficiency in ERP systems, preferably NetSuite, and advanced skills in inventory management and supply chain optimization.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ively across departments and with external stakeholders.
  • Proven ability to lead process improvement initiatives, implement new procedures, and drive operational efficiency.
  • Analytical mindset with the ability to interpret data, identify trends, and make data-driven decisions.
  • Detail-oriented with strong organizational skills and the ability to manage multiple priorities.
